Expert Cooking Tips
To make Texas Roadhouse Smothered Chicken even better, always sear your chicken first to lock in juices. Use fresh mushrooms and onions for optimal flavor. Let the cheese melt slowly on top, and consider adding a splash of chicken broth or cream if it starts to dry. For meal prep, this dish stores well and reheats beautifully. You can switch to chicken thighs for extra tenderness, or use a slow cooker for hands-off cooking that still delivers rich, savory results.

FAQs
What is Texas Roadhouse Smothered Chicken?
It’s juicy, seasoned chicken topped with sautéed onions, mushrooms, and melted Jack cheese.
Can I make it in the oven or slow cooker?
Yes, this recipe works on the stovetop, in the oven, or slow cooker.
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ts?
Absolutely. Thighs stay extra tender and flavorful.
What sides go well with this dish?
Mashed potatoes, rice, green beans, or buttery rolls pair perfectly.

Texas Roadhouse Smothered Chicken
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 25 minutes 1x
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
Juicy, seasoned chicken breasts smothered in sautéed onions, mushrooms, and melted Jack cheese, just like at Texas Roadhouse. Perfect for a comforting dinner at home, this recipe works in the oven, skillet, or slow cooker. Serve with mashed potatoes, green beans, or buttery rolls for the ultimate hearty meal.
Ingredients
🛒 Ingredients (Serves 4):
For the Chicken:
4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
1 teaspoon paprika
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
½ te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on black pepper
2 tablespoons olive oil
For the Smothering:
1 medium onion, thinly sliced
8 oz mushrooms, sliced
2 tablespoons butter
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 cup shredded Jack cheese
½ cup chicken broth
¼ cup heavy cream (optional for extra richness)
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on dried thyme (optional)
Instructions
📝 Instructions:
Step 1: Prepare Chicken
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) if baking.
Season chicken breasts with pa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per.
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Sear chicken 2–3 minutes per side until golden brown (they don’t need to be fully cooked).
Step 2: Cook Onions & Mushrooms
In the same skillet, melt butter.
Sauté onions and mushrooms for 5–6 minutes until soft and golden.
Add garlic and cook 1 more minute.
Step 3: Smother the Chicken
Reduce heat to medium. Add chicken back to skillet.
Pour in chicken broth, Worcestershire sauce, heavy cream (if using), and thyme.
Top each breast with shredded Jack cheese.
Cover and simmer 10–15 minutes (or bake in oven 20–25 minutes until chicken is cooked through, 165°F internal temperature).
Step 4: Serve
Spoon the onion, mushroom, and cheese mixture over the chicken.
Serve immediately with mashed potatoes, rice, or steamed vegetables.
Notes
- Slow Cooker Version: Sear chicken first, then combine all ingredients in a slow cooker on low for 3–4 hours.
- Cheese Swap: Mozzarella or cheddar can replace Jack cheese.
- Meal Prep: Make ahead and store in airtight containers for up to 3 days; reheat gently to keep chicken moist.
